Management Studioを開くと、SQL Server 2012プロセスは1時間で2 GBのメモリに達します


0

Sql Server 2012には奇妙な状況があります。

Management Studio 2012(11.0.2100.60)を開いてテーブルでクエリを実行すると、プロセスsqlservr.exeは1時間で2 GBのRAMメモリに達します。管理スタジオアプリケーションを閉じても、それはまだ増加します。そのため、メモリを解放するためにサービスを再起動する必要があるたびに。

質問:解決することは可能ですか、それともサービスパックを待つ必要がありますか?

以下がその証拠です。

ここに画像の説明を入力してください


切り取られたタブの名前。どのメモリタブですか?本当にRAMですか?
デビッドシュワルツ14年

IsMemory (private working set)
スネークアイズ14年

プライベートワーキングセットの場合、システムがメモリのプレッシャーにさらされていなければ、意味のない数値が提供されます。Windowsは、メモリが他に必要ない場合、すべてのプロセスに可能な限り多くのRAMを割り当てようとします。(メモリで他に何ができますか?)
デイビッドシュワルツ14年

回答:


0

IntelliSenseをオフにすると、メモリ消費が劇的に減少し、ソフトウェアの応答性が大幅に向上するようです。オフにするには、[ツール]-> [オプション]-> [テキストエディター]-> [Transact-SQL]-> [IntelliSense]に移動し、チェックボックスをオフにします。作業を保存して、SSMSを再起動します。

主な欠点は、IntelliSenseとコードアウトラインの両方が失われることです。非常に残念ですが、少なくとも問題なくSSMSを開いたままにしておくことができます。

弊社のサイトを使用することにより、あなたは弊社のクッキーポリシーおよびプライバシーポリシーを読み、理解したものとみなされます。
Licensed under cc by-sa 3.0 with attribution required.